The short version

Rollinsville has lower-than-average household income, with a median household income of $56,821. Population has fallen 28% since 2019, a loss of 77 residents. 57%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, well above the national rate of 33%. Median home value is $442,200. With a median age of 45.2, the population is older than the US median of 38.8. 57% of adults hold a bachelor's degree, well above the US average, yet household income trails the national figure — a profile common to graduate-student tracts and academic hubs.

Frequently asked

How many people live in Rollinsville, Colorado?

Rollinsville, Colorado has about 194 residents according to the 2020 American Community Survey.

What is the median household income in Rollinsville, Colorado?

The typical household in Rollinsville, Colorado earns about $56,821 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.

Is Rollinsville, Colorado expensive?

In Rollinsville, Colorado, the median home is worth about $442,200.

How educated are people in Rollinsville, Colorado?

About 57.3% of adults age 25 and over in Rollinsville, Colorado hold a bachelor's degree or higher.

What is the poverty rate in Rollinsville, Colorado?

About 0.0% of people in Rollinsville, Colorado live below the federal poverty line.
